Show Notes

Although it is something we all enjoy, food can sometimes get in our way of living a healthy life. Our relationships with food and our food habits can have a substantial impact on our quality of life.  My guest today is someone who dedicated her career to exploring how our emotions connect with our behaviors around food. Andrea Montoya, Certified Food & Body Coach and founder of the Ditch the Scale Academy, joins us today to talk about finding the true reasons behind the connection between food and emotions and how we can build healthier relationships with food.

Food & Emotions – The roots of the relationship between food and our emotions go as far as our childhoods. The way we are brought up and parenting techniques can have an influence on our relationships with food as adults. Andrea dives into how these factors start at a very young age and what we can do to shape our relationships with food.

Presence and Awareness – Andrea emphasizes these two concepts as some of the most effective ways to connect with our bodies and establish healthy relationships with food.

Root Cause – We talk about the value of exploring the root cause of a problem instead of opting for a band-aid on a bullet wound sort of a solution, especially when dealing with a food-related issue.

Pain and Power – According to Andrea, one of the biggest problems we have as humans is that we believe we shouldn’t have problems. She dives into how we can find power in our pain and turn our problems into things that drive us to achieve more.

Self-sabotage – Andrea shares her thoughts on some of the most common ways she has seen people get into self-destructive behaviors, how we can identify these behaviors, and how to avoid falling into these traps.
